We will attempt to give you a refund or exchange on every item purchased at any Canadian Tire store when you bring in your original receipt and issued Canadian Tire "Money"®. When you don't have your receipt, we will offer a receipt look-up. Receipt look-up enables Canadian Tire stores to verify credit or debit card purchases within 90 days of the date of purchase.
Unopened items in original packaging returned with a receipt within 90 days of purchase will receive a refund to the original method of payment or will receive an exchange. Items that are opened, damaged and/or not in resalable condition may not be eligible for a refund or exchange.
Valid photo ID may be required to confirm this information.
Further details are available in store at Customer Service.
Products can be returned or exchanged at any Canadian Tire store within 90 days of purchase. Use our Store Locator to find the store nearest you.
Exchanges are handled in the same manner as product returns. To exchange a product, simply bring it to any Canadian Tire store within 90 days, in its original condition and packaging, with your receipt and issue of Canadian Tire "Money"®. Refund Card Terms & Conditions
Canadian Tire Refund Cards may be used towards the purchase of merchandise or services at any Canadian Tire retail store (excludes Canadian Tire gas bars). Return of merchandise purchased with a Refund Card will only be credited to another Refund Card. Cards are not redeemable for cash or gift cards and cannot be used for payment towards any Canadian Tire credit account or Canadian Tire branded credit card. Refund Cards will expire one year after the date of issue (except for those issued in the province of Saskatchewan). After expiry any remaining balance will not be returned to you. You may check the balance remaining and the expiry date of a Refund Card at any Canadian Tire retail store. Any portion of a purchase paid for using a Refund Card balance will not be eligible to earn Canadian Tire Money. Refund Cards cannot be used for on-line purchases. Canadian Tire is not responsible for lost, stolen or cards used without permission. Protect Refund Cards like cash.
